Russians join the oil race in Ghana

Mon, 15 Dec 2008 Source: --

Russian oil giant LUKoil and U.S. explorer Vanco Energy may spend as much as $60 million drilling off Ghana next year, even as LUKoil delays international projects elsewhere.

The Aban Abraham vessel is "conducting sea trials" after being fitted for deepwater drilling at Singapore's Sembawang port, Vanco's Vice President Jeffrey Mitchell said Monday.
